Boot space is usually measured in liters or cubic feet. To measure the boot space of , the manufacturer will fill the boot with small balls or blocks, and then measure the volume of the space that they occupy. This method provides an accurate measurement of the amount of space that is available in the boot. With it's
length of 4468 mm and
wheelbase of 2767 mm,
the Ford Explorer EV has a bootspace of 450 l. With rear seats folded, the bootspace from the bottom of the trunk up to the roof of Ford Explorer EV is 1422 l.
